Ever apologized to an inanimate object? Formed a queue… alone? Or spent a night in a stranger’s cupboard because you were too polite to ask for help? Being British can be tricky, especially abroad, where your fellow countrymen are not known for blending in. As Brexit unfolds, bestselling humorist Paul Hawkins explores Britishness from an outsider’s perspective, revealing insights about home that emerge only after leaving it. This self-deprecating handbook uncovers the awkward secrets, cultural blind spots, and peculiarities of the people he once shared an island with, emphasizing that revenge is best served politely. Blending memoir with a guide to understanding a nation of well-meaning misfits, it offers humorous observations from the author’s experiences as a foreigner. Readers will find invaluable tips for Brits, expats, and visitors alike, including a language plan for Brits abroad, advice on being rude politely, and guidelines for successful banter. It even features an illustrated integration guide for British refugees in Europe.
